js清空form表单中的内容示例
2014-05-20 00:00
645 查看
//清空form选择 function clearForm(id){ var formObj = document.getElementById(id); if(formObj == undefined){ return; } for(var i=0; i<formObj.elements.length; i++){ if(formObj.elements[i].type == "text"){ formObj.elements[i].value = ""; } else if(formObj.elements[i].type == "password"){ formObj.elements[i].value = ""; } else if(formObj.elements[i].type == "radio"){ formObj.elements[i].checked = false; } else if(formObj.elements[i].type == "checkbox"){ formObj.elements[i].checked = false; } else if(formObj.elements[i].type == "select-one"){ formObj.elements[i].options[0].selected = true; } else if(formObj.elements[i].type == "select-multiple"){ for(var j = 0; j < formObj.elements[i].options.length; j++){ formObj.elements[i].options[j].selected = false; } } else if(formObj.elements[i].type == "file"){ //formObj.elements[i].select(); //document.selection.clear(); // for IE, Opera, Safari, Chrome var file = formObj.elements[i]; if(file.outerHTML){ file.outerHTML = file.outerHTML; }else{ file.value = ""; // FF(包括3.5) } } else if(formObj.elements[i].type == "textarea"){ formObj.elements[i].value = ""; } } }
相关文章推荐
- js清空form表单中的内容
- js 使FORM表单的所有元素不可编辑的示例代码
- JS中:关于form中的Checkbox的操作: document.getElementsByName("name"),如何取消选中状态,如何将文本框内容清空
- js 使FORM表单的所有元素不可编辑的示例代码
- 清空form表单的输入值、div下的内容及alert弹出层秒关闭的问题解决
- js 使FORM表单的所有元素不可编辑的示例代码
- 使用jquery.form.js实现form表单无刷新提交简单示例
- Form表单及内容JS校验
- 使用JS对form的内容验证失败后阻止提交 &&js校验表单后提交表单的三种方法总结
- js验证form表单示例
- angularjs $http实现form表单提交示例
- 使用jquery.form.js实现form表单无刷新提交简单示例
- js清空form表单里的值,清空input ,清空select
- Flex 通过反射清空form表单中的内容
- js 使FORM表单的所有元素不可编辑的示例代码
- AJAX提交表单后要清空,否则再次提交原来的数据会认为重复提交,提交失败。使用ajaxSubmit 函数需要引入jquery.form.min.js 文件
- jQuery使用ajaxSubmit()提交表单示例==引入jquery.form.js插件(专门提交表单)
- 通过JS修改form表单中的内容并传递到另一个PHP界面中
- js基本判断表单的内容不为空及字数限制